Mother Jailed for 18 Years Over New Year’s Eve Murder of Son
Claire Scanlon, from Limeside, Oldham, has been sentenced to 18 years in prison after being found guilty of murdering her son, Dylan Scanlon.
Dylan tragically died at their home on New Year’s Eve 2021, sending shockwaves through the community.
